I was at the Panther booth, playing with a motorized jib. I had the camera upside down, and when I went to bring it back up, the camera fell off. Sadly I think it was a DVX, but I did not want to stick around and inspect it. I felt like an idiot, because it was a really loud crash. But the good news is that it was only about five feet off the ground and didn't hit anyone. I definitely think it was broken though, since the monitor was not showing any signal went I went back later.
